All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m *********************************************************** FORMER RESIDENT DIES Mr. Bat Webb Brockett, son of Nathaniel and Emily Brockett, died at his home at Cherry Valley, Ark., Wednesday, April 7, 1920, aged 68 years, 2 months and 13 days. Mr. Brockett was born January 24, 1852, and had spent the greater part of his life in White County. He was married about 38 years ago to Miss Anne Clark, who with the following children, survive him: Mrs. Effie Joiner, Marshall, Joseph, Archie and Hyllis Brockett. He is also survived by three brothers and two sisters, James R., Benjamin I., Samuel M. Brockett, Mrs. Mary E. Turner and Mrs. C.F. Weirauch. Mr. Brockett was an affectionate husband and father, a kind and obliging neighbot who numbered his friends by his acquaintences. A beautiful life ends "not in death." The body was laid to rest near the home of the deceased at Cherry Valley. ---contributed by His Niece.
